We booked Château Bellevue with the view of using it as a base for our golf trip. Prior to that we had no real experience of the Basque Country before and in the end played less golf that originally planned as there was so much to do and see! We were extremely lucky to be there during the Fete de Bayonne festival where the entire city turns into an open air party. On a foodie note, we generally enjoyed the many Basque restaurants and in particular the harbour fish restaurants in Biarritz and St Jean de Luz. The local golf courses were very varied but the highlight had to be the challenging Golf d’Biarritz with breathtaking terrain across the edges of the cliff edge with thrilling views of the coastline.

We are three couples in our 60's from Colorado in the U.S. who enjoy travel, especially in Europe. Over the past three years we have traveled to Italy, Portugal, Spain and France. We would define ourselves as independent travelers enjoying the process of researching destinations, places to stay, renting cars and getting out to see a bigger world. That of course means getting lost from time to time, finding restaurants that are fabulous and some that are so-so and booking houses or B&Bs. My top five reasons for loving Maison Charvin include: 5. If after traveling to many parts of the world you find that smaller can be better as I have, Maison Charvin (MC) is a great fit. Located in the village of Montlaur where there is a small grocery store and a couple other small shops, people are friendly and you feel safe. It isn't too far from a number of good destinations. 4. Four bedrooms, all ensuite. Since we are no longer in our 20's we prefer some comforts and conveniences! Beds were comfortable and each couple had their own quiet space. We prefer renting one extra bedroom so, as happened on this trip, if one person gets sick or has jet lag and waking up at 4:00 am there is an extra room. 3. Fully stocked kitchen. I would start looking for some odd item like a garlic press and think I doubt there is one and lo and behold there always was what we needed! I've never stayed at a place that had a kitchen as well equipped. 2. Value - incredible value for a week's stay. We stayed during the lower season rate, but looking at the rates, it would be good value at anytime of the year. 1. The owner, Sharon. From the very start of communications she was helpful and timely in her email responses to my inquiries. And always with a great sense of humor. Earlier I mentioned we had some illness. Sharon took my wife and I to her doctor, waited with us, translated for us and went to the pharmacy to be sure we received the correct medications. It was easy to see that she wants her clients to have the best experience possible. If South Western France small towns are in your future, be sure to check out Maison Charvin!
